
Company Description:
Graeber, Simmons & Cowan was founded in the fall of 1978 by David Graeber, Al Simmons & Tommy Cowan, who set out to create a world-class architectural firm, built on the precept that our clients deserved the very best professional service that we could provide. GS&C set out to create nothing less than a new architectural culture, drawing from their combined experience and unique values. Broad diversity and environmental stewardship were to be cherished. A blend of boundless creativity and enthusiasm would be balanced by a deep sense of heritage and integrity. These are principles that still serve the firm today. They also believed that a successful future can only be built upon a solid foundation. Accordingly, they included their old friend and mentor, R. Max Brooks, FAIA, in the firm. A true Texas gentleman and gifted architect, Brooks offered sage advice and a seasoned perspective-along with strong Austin connections and valuable experience stretching back to 1935. The combination of Graeber, Simmons & Cowan was ideal. While all three had broad-based industry experience, each had his particular forte - from design to process to construction. Blending those strengths, GS&C successfully tackled very large projects from the start. In fact, three of our first clients were The University of Texas at Austin, St. David//s Community Hospital and Southwest Texas State University. As Austin has grown over the years to emerge on the international playing field, so too has GS&C. We//ve continued to uphold the highest design standards and maintain rock-solid client relationships. New partners joining the firm have added their skills and expertise to the mix. Our point of view has broadened to empower visionary, community-wide thinking. At the same time, we//ve increased our focus through the development of key concentration areas to serve clients in the most specialized industries, including the technologies, senior living, economic development and more. Today, the GS&C client list numbers over 500. But we//re proud to say we continue to provide design services for those first three customers.
